Life-long motorcyclist Ken Philp reveals the story of the Ner-a-Car in England. Reference is also made to the American story. There are over 50 black-and-white illustrations, many from the 1920's. There are also over 50 colour photographs, depicting the machines during restoration, and both them and others being ridden in recent years. The brief restoration accounts involve a 1925 Model C and a 1925 American model. Other references are made to the restoration of a 1921 Model A and getting a 1926 Model B ready for the road after many years in a Museum.
This book gives an overview of the technical development of the Danish Nimbus-C motorcycle during the production period 1934-1959. It is a technical handbook as well as a reference book that can be used to study the Nimbus-C motorcycle in detail, to assess condition of the Nimbus-C, and to refurbish or restore the Nimbus-C.
This book is intended as a guide to the maintenance and repair of the Danish Nimbus type C motorcycles built between 1935 and 1959. The content of this book is by large limited to those operations which a skilled owner can do or can have done. Many repairs nowadays must be left to a professional workshop, as mistakes can become very expensive and irreplaceable original parts may be damaged.
In spring 2012 there were 4,350 Nimbus C motorcycles registered in Denmark. If we take account of the 1,000 in use abroad, almost half of the total production of 12,715 motorcycles 1934 - 1959 survive to this day. All of them require maintenance and repair, and from time to time renovation and restoration. This book is about these subjects. The Danish edition by Knud J rgensen was published in 2008, and many have asked for an English edition, hence the publication of this edition in 2012. Ben Geutskens (Dutch) and Charles Duffill (English) undertook the translation.

Polymicrobial diseases, those involving more than one etiologic agent, are more common than is generally realized and include respiratory diseases, gastroenteritis, conjunctivitis, keratitis, hepatitis, periodontal diseases, multiple sclerosis, genital infections, intra -- abdominal infections, and pertussis.
This Brief provides a concise review of chaperonopathies, i.e., diseases in which molecular chaperones play an etiologic-pathogenic role. Introductory chapters deal with the chaperoning system and chaperoning teams and networks, HSP-chaperone subpopulations, the locations and functions of chaperones, and chaperone genes in humans. Other chapters present the chaperonopathies in general, including their molecular features and mechanistic classification into by defect, excess, or mistake.
